Transaction 8ecc5659e590abc7c2ee98a11c8dcf4fd774a74ffbe9a439d200c6f8be553b72
1 Input
1 Output
-
8ecc5659e590abc7c2ee98a11c8dcf4fd774a74ffbe9a439d200c6f8be553b72:0
- value
- 1982020
- script pubkey
- OP_0 OP_PUSHBYTES_20 d83f1a4bd0b7aefc4c2f89f8dffeb61c3fda041b
- address
- bc1qmql35j7sk7h0cnp038udll4krsla5pqm9quk9t